  • Understanding Mesure Thermogravimétrie: A Comprehensive Guide

    mesure thermogravimétrie, also known as thermogravimetric measurement, is a valuable analytical technique used in various fields such as chemistry, materials science, and environmental science. This method involves measuring the changes in mass of a sample as a function of temperature or time under controlled conditions. By analyzing the weight loss or gain of a sample as it undergoes thermal decomposition, researchers can gather critical information about its thermal stability, composition, and reaction kinetics.

    The principle behind mesure thermogravimétrie is relatively straightforward. A small amount of sample is placed in a crucible or pan, which is then heated at a constant rate in a controlled atmosphere. As the sample is heated, it undergoes various physical and chemical transformations that result in weight loss or gain. The change in mass of the sample is continuously monitored by a highly sensitive balance, which records the data in real-time. By plotting the mass loss or gain versus temperature or time, researchers can analyze the thermal behavior of the sample and identify important characteristics such as decomposition temperatures, reaction kinetics, and composition.

    One of the key advantages of mesure thermogravimétrie is its ability to provide valuable information about the thermal stability of materials. By subjecting a sample to increasing temperatures, researchers can determine its decomposition temperature, which is the temperature at which the sample starts to degrade or undergo chemical reactions. This information is crucial for industries that rely on the thermal stability of materials, such as polymers, composites, and pharmaceuticals. By understanding the thermal behavior of a material, researchers can optimize its processing conditions, improve its performance, and ensure its safety.

    In addition to thermal stability, mesure thermogravimétrie can also provide insights into the composition of a sample. As the sample undergoes thermal decomposition, different components may be volatilized, leaving behind residues that can be analyzed for their elemental composition. By combining thermogravimetric analysis with techniques such as mass spectrometry or infrared spectroscopy, researchers can identify the gases evolved during decomposition and determine the chemical composition of the sample. This information is invaluable for understanding the chemical structure of polymers, the purity of pharmaceuticals, and the composition of complex materials.

    Furthermore, mesure thermogravimétrie can be used to investigate the reaction kinetics of a sample. By analyzing the rate of weight loss or gain as a function of temperature or time, researchers can determine the mechanisms and kinetics of thermal decomposition reactions. This information is essential for studying the degradation pathways of materials, predicting their shelf life, and designing optimal processing conditions. By quantifying the amount of material decomposed at different temperatures, researchers can construct kinetic models that describe the reaction pathways and activation energies involved in the thermal decomposition process.

  • The Ultimate Guide To Window Cleaning Poles And Brushes

    When it comes to keeping your windows clean and streak-free, using the right tools is essential. window cleaning poles and brushes are integral to achieving a professional finish without the need for climbing ladders or hiring a professional service. In this guide, we will explore the benefits of using window cleaning poles and brushes, as well as provide tips on how to choose the best ones for your needs.

    Window cleaning poles are an essential tool for reaching high windows that are difficult to access. Whether you are a homeowner looking to clean the windows of a multi-story house or a professional window cleaner servicing commercial buildings, a durable and reliable pole is a must-have. These poles typically come in telescopic designs, allowing you to adjust the length to reach different heights without the need for a ladder.

    One of the key advantages of using window cleaning poles is safety. Instead of risking falls or injuries by climbing ladders or scaffolding, you can safely clean high windows from the ground. This not only protects you from accidents but also saves time and effort by eliminating the need for constant repositioning of the ladder.

    Window cleaning poles also offer versatility, as they can be used with a variety of attachments such as brushes, squeegees, and scrubbers. This allows you to customize your cleaning tool to suit different surfaces and types of dirt or grime. For example, a soft-bristle brush attachment is ideal for gently removing dust and debris from delicate window frames, while a squeegee attachment can quickly and efficiently remove streaks and water spots from the glass.

    When choosing a window cleaning pole, it is important to consider the material and quality of construction. Look for poles made from lightweight yet durable materials such as aluminum or fiberglass. Telescopic poles with twist-lock or clamp mechanisms are preferable, as they provide a secure and adjustable extension without the risk of collapsing while in use.

    In addition to window cleaning poles, investing in high-quality brushes is essential for achieving a spotless finish. Window cleaning brushes come in a variety of designs, including handheld brushes, pole-mounted brushes, and water-fed pole brushes. Each type of brush offers unique benefits and features that cater to different preferences and cleaning requirements.

    Handheld brushes are ideal for spot cleaning or reaching tight corners that are difficult to access with a larger brush. These brushes typically have ergonomic handles and soft bristles that gently remove dirt and grime without scratching the glass surface. For larger windows or more extensive cleaning tasks, pole-mounted brushes are a more practical option. These brushes can be easily attached to window cleaning poles for extended reach and thorough cleaning of high windows.

    Water-fed pole brushes are a popular choice for professional window cleaners because they combine the benefits of a brush and a water supply system in one tool. These brushes feature a built-in hose that connects to a water source, allowing you to spray water directly onto the window surface while scrubbing away dirt and stains. The water-fed pole brush system is particularly effective for cleaning large windows or hard-to-reach areas that require a steady flow of water for thorough cleaning.

    When selecting a window cleaning brush, look for bristles made from durable and non-abrasive materials such as nylon or polyester. Soft bristles are recommended for delicate glass surfaces to prevent scratching or damage. Additionally, consider the size and shape of the brush head to ensure it fits comfortably on the window surface and covers a wide area for efficient cleaning.
